Freigeben über


MonitoredRollingUpgradePolicyDescription Klasse

Definition

Gibt das Verhalten an, das beim Durchführen eines überwachten Anwendungs- oder Clusterupgrades verwendet werden soll.

[System.Runtime.Serialization.KnownType(typeof(System.Fabric.Description.MonitoredRollingApplicationUpgradePolicyDescription))]
[System.Runtime.Serialization.KnownType(typeof(System.Fabric.Description.MonitoredRollingFabricUpgradePolicyDescription))]
public abstract class MonitoredRollingUpgradePolicyDescription : System.Fabric.Description.RollingUpgradePolicyDescription
[<System.Runtime.Serialization.KnownType(typeof(System.Fabric.Description.MonitoredRollingApplicationUpgradePolicyDescription))>]
[<System.Runtime.Serialization.KnownType(typeof(System.Fabric.Description.MonitoredRollingFabricUpgradePolicyDescription))>]
type MonitoredRollingUpgradePolicyDescription = class
    inherit RollingUpgradePolicyDescription
Public MustInherit Class MonitoredRollingUpgradePolicyDescription
Inherits RollingUpgradePolicyDescription
Vererbung
MonitoredRollingUpgradePolicyDescription
Abgeleitet
Attribute

Konstruktoren

MonitoredRollingUpgradePolicyDescription()

Initialisiert eine neue Instanz der MonitoredRollingUpgradePolicyDescription-Klasse.

Eigenschaften

ForceRestart

Gibt an, ob der Diensthost neu gestartet werden soll, auch wenn im Rahmen des Upgrades keine Codepaketänderungen vorgenommen werden. Legen Sie dieses Flag auf true fest, wenn der Dienst Konfigurations- oder Datenpaketänderungen nicht dynamisch akzeptieren kann.

(Geerbt von RollingUpgradePolicyDescription)
InstanceCloseDelayDuration

Wartezeit, bis eine zustandslose instance die vom Anwendungs-/Clusterupgrade betroffen ist, geschlossen wird, damit die aktiven Anforderungen ordnungsgemäß entladen werden können. Diese Wartedauer gilt nur für die Instanzen der Dienste, deren Wert ungleich 0 (null) für InstanceCloseDelayDuration konfiguriert ist, und überschreibt den vorkonfigurierten Wert. Weitere Informationen: InstanceCloseDelayDuration

(Geerbt von RollingUpgradePolicyDescription)
Kind

Ruft die Art des Fabric- oder Anwendungsupgrades ab.

(Geerbt von UpgradePolicyDescription)
MonitoringPolicy

Ruft die Überwachungsrichtlinie ab, die beim Durchführen eines Upgrades verwendet werden soll, oder legt diese fest.

SortOrder

Ruft die Sortierreihenfolge für Upgradedomänen ab oder legt sie fest. (Gilt nicht für Upgrademodi nach Knoten, z. B. nicht überwachte Verzögerte))

(Geerbt von RollingUpgradePolicyDescription)
UpgradeMode

Typ: RollingUpgradeModeGibt die Upgradetypen (RollingUpgradeMode) an, die für das Upgrade der Anwendung instance verwendet werden sollen.

(Geerbt von RollingUpgradePolicyDescription)
UpgradeReplicaSetCheckTimeout

Gibt an, wie lange Service Fabric warten soll, bevor das Upgrade der Dienste einer Anwendung instance auf einem Knoten oder in einer Upgradedomäne ausgeführt wird, wenn die Dienste kein Quorum aufweisen.

(Geerbt von RollingUpgradePolicyDescription)

Gilt für: